Bill Clinton Says Hillary Got the Flu

image/svg+xml

Bill Clinton said his wife Hillary was stricken with "the flu" during a campaign event on Wednesday, when she reportedly has pneumonia.

Speaking in Las Vegas, the former president said he was glad to have a chance to stand in for her while she’s recuperating.

"I just talked to her," he said. "She’s feeling great, and I think she’ll be back out there tomorrow. It’s a crazy time we live in, you know, when people think there’s something unusual about getting the flu. Last time I checked, millions of people were getting it every year."

Hillary Clinton has been off the campaign trail this week after revealing a pneumonia diagnosis on Sunday. That day, she collapsed and had to be helped into a van while leaving the 9/11 memorial in New York City. Later on, her campaign said that she had been diagnosed with pneumonia two days earlier but had kept it to herself.
